I have been using BlackBerries since the days of the 850/950's. They rock for wireless emailing. I now have a BlackBerry 7230, and love it. I just upgraded the OS to a recently released 4.0, which comes with a TCP/IP stack for those who don't have a BlackBerry Enterprise Server. It rocks - I can now IM, browse the network and use any app that requires TCP/IP. I'm going to install a terminal application - imagine SSHing into my Mac wirelessly. :)
The only negative is the VERY Windows-centric attitude of RIM/BlackBerry. They're JUST starting to realize that there's a world outside of Windoze out there...
